An autopsy for former State Procurement Board (SPB) chairperson Charles Tawonerera Kuwaza, who, according to police sources, committed suicide on Tuesday after he reportedly jumped from the 9th floor of a Harare building, is expected to be held today at a local hospital. Kuwaza reportedly leapt to his death from Club Chambers at the corner of Third Street and Nelson Mandela Avenue.
It is believed that he had gone into the building to collect documents from his office to support his defence in a matter before the courts.
